Here in NJ we are allowed to bait. Part of the bow season I make use of corn mixed with mollasses. I tend to disperse maybe 5-10 pounds of it in a circle that's about 20 feet in diameter. I just make sure I am situated in my shooting zone, walk in this circle and drop it on the ground at the same time I'm throwing some out with my hands. Sort of like a broadcast spreader. This way, the deer will have to work amongst the grass and leaves to eat the corn and it will allow more deer to graze at once.
